Tarik Skubal Wins $32 Million in Landmark Arbitration Decision

Tarik Skubal Wins $32 Million in Landmark Arbitration Decision

MLB News Summary

Tarik Skubal, pitcher for the Detroit Tigers, has been awarded $32 million in a landmark arbitration decision. This ruling holds significance for both Skubal and the broader landscape of baseball contracts, as it may set important precedents for future negotiations by young players.

Game, Series, or Transaction Details

The arbitration case revolved around Skubal’s value as a promising starter, after an impressive season that showcased his potential. The ruling came after both sides—Skubal’s representation and the Tigers—presented their arguments regarding his worth, ultimately favoring Skubal’s demand. This decision symbolizes a turning point in how players negotiate their salaries, particularly those with less experience but considerable upside.
